site stats

Trie insert and search

WebA trie implementation that maps keys to objects for rapid retrieval by phrases. Most common use will be for typeahead searches.. Latest version: 1.4.1, last published: 12 days ago. Start using trie-search in your project by running `npm i trie-search`. There are 38 other projects in the npm registry using trie-search.

Trie with insert, search, and startsWith methods for lowercase …

WebMay 9, 2024 · So each trie node have a character, a word end and an array for pointing to the letters inserted. We can do insert operation, search operation and many more using trie. Insert Operation In insert operation, we start by creating a root node, which have a wordEnd value of 0, no specific character in it and the TrieNode array. WebOct 22, 2012 · 1 Answer. Sorted by: 62. The complexity of creating a trie is O (W*L), where W is the number of words, and L is an average length of the word: you need to perform L … unwrap your luck in the subway https://magicomundo.net

Trie - Insertion and Search - Coding Ninjas

WebMar 29, 2024 · The first step in searching a given word in Trie is to convert the word to characters and then compare every character with the trie node from the root node. If the … WebDec 29, 2024 · EDIT: I took code from link and create this code. But I had to change two things. it works only with letters a-z so I have to remove ' and convert to lower(). it search only full words but after removing and pCrawl.isEndOfWord in return pCrawl != None and pCrawl.isEndOfWord it seems it find words which stats with searchTerm. But I have one … WebThe complexity of the search, insert and delete operation in tries is O(M * N), containing, let’s where M is the length of the longest string and N is the total number of words. What is trie used for? Trie data structure is used to store the strings or key values which can be represented in the form of string. unwrathful

Design Add and Search Words Data Structure LeetCode Solution

Category:Trie (Insert and Search) - GeeksforGeeks

Tags:Trie insert and search

Trie insert and search

Nick Senzel makes season debut 04/14/2024 MLB.com

Web9 hours ago · 9. Cody Mauch. 6'5. 302 lbs. Icon Sportswire / Icon Sportswire / Getty. Mauch is an impressive athlete who plays with a mean streak - a heck of a combination for an offensive lineman in the NFL. WebSep 16, 2024 · System.out.println(t.search("car")); } } The search function returns false as output currently: Insert successful!! false. I can't figure out where I am going wrong though. I checked various resources available online too. Any pointers?

Trie insert and search

Did you know?

WebIn a functional program, we must replace a [i]=1 with the update of a finite map. If we use the inefficient maps in Maps.v, each lookup and update will take (worst-case) linear time, and the whole algorithm is quadratic time.If we use balanced binary search trees Redblack.v, each lookup and update will take (worst-case) logN time, and the whole algorithm takes … Web234 Likes, 15 Comments - Brian Underwood (@brianundy) on Instagram: "I was channeling Bruce Lee earlier today and I came across this quote of his and thought it was a..."

WebThe complexity of the search, insert and delete operation in tries is O(M * N), containing, let’s where M is the length of the longest string and N is the total number of words. What is trie … WebApr 14, 2024 · Nick Senzel makes season debut. April 14, 2024 00:01:54. Nick Senzel makes his season debut, Wil Myers tries to rebound from a slow start and more Beat Report with Mark Sheldon. Cincinnati Reds. Beat Report. analysis. TuneIn daily. Apple News.

WebFeb 13, 2024 · Explanation for the article: http://www.geeksforgeeks.org/trie-insert-and-search/This video is contributed by Ishant Periwal.Music: Foria - Break Away WebTrie's retrieval/insertion time in worst case is better than hashTable and binary search tree both of which take worst case time of O(n) for retrieval/insertion. The trie structure …

WebMay 14, 2024 · The term trie came from the word retrieval as it makes retrieval of a string from the collection of strings very easy. Trie is also called as Prefix Tree. In Trie the root is empty and each child ...

WebTrie is a tree-based data structure, which is used for efficient retrieval of a key in a large dataset of strings.In this post, we will cover memory-efficient implementation of Trie data … unwrap your spiritual giftsWebNov 13, 2024 · This video explains the simple way to insert elements and words in a trie and also how to implement search in a trie. This is a very simple explanation about... unwrap you lyricsWebThe word " Trie " is an excerpt from the word " retrieval ". Trie is a sorted tree-based data-structure that stores the set of strings. It has the number of pointers equal to the number of characters of the alphabet in each node. It can search a word in the dictionary with the help of the word's prefix. For example, if we assume that all ... recording laws in indianaWebOct 2, 2016 · Implement a trie with insert, search, and startsWith methods. Note: You may assume that all inputs are consist of lowercase letters a-z. However it keeps timing out on … unwrap you for christmasWebIn the second case, the search terminates without examining all the characters of the key, since the key is not present in the trie. Insert and search takes O(key_length) time … unwrap you at christmas new kids on the blockWebTrie is a tree-based data structure, which is used for efficient retrieval of a key in a large dataset of strings.In this post, we will cover memory-efficient implementation of Trie data structure in C++ using the map data structure. There are several ways to represent tries, corresponding to different trade-offs between memory use and operations speed. un wreathWebFeb 20, 2024 · Insert Operation in Trie:. Inserting a key into Trie is a simple approach. Every character of the input key is inserted as an individual Trie node. Note that the children is … Trie is an efficient information retrieval data structure. Use this data structure to store … Given a dictionary of distinct words and an M x N board where every cell has one … Time Complexity: O(n*m) where n is the length of the array and m is the length of … In the previous post on trie we have described how to insert and search a … The maximum number of children of a node is equal to the size of the alphabet. Trie … Trie is an efficient information retrieval data structure. In our previous post on trie we … Search for the given query using the standard Trie search algorithm. If the … Given a binary matrix your task is to find all unique rows of the given matrix. Example … unwrap you at christmas monkees